WebSep 28, 2024 · Yes, melatonin is safe for dogs when administered properly. Melatonin is a natural sleep aid that can also help dogs with separation anxiety and stress. For dosing, the recommendation is 1 mg of melatonin per 20 pounds your dog weighs. It takes about 30 minutes for the effects of melatonin to kick in. Melatonin can cause side effects in dogs ... WebThe answer is that you potentially can, but watch for negative side effects and make sure you have approval from your vet first. The most common side effects your dog may experience from melatonin are extreme drowsiness, fatigue, digestive issues and, in some cases, an increased heart rate. The good news is that melatonin is considered quite safe for dogs, with side effects being quite rare. The primary side effect is sleepiness. Melatonin can also cause changes in fertility in dogs that have not been spayed or neutered.
